Blame SPECS/nodejs-builtins.spec

aab8e6
%{?scl:%scl_package nodejs-builtins}
aab8e6
%{!?scl:%global pkg_name %{name}}
aab8e6
aab8e6
# spec file for package nodejs-nodejs-builtins
aab8e6
aab8e6
%global npm_name builtins
aab8e6
%{?nodejs_find_provides_and_requires}
aab8e6
aab8e6
%global enable_tests 1
aab8e6
aab8e6
Name:		%{?scl_prefix}nodejs-builtins
aab8e6
Version:	1.0.2
aab8e6
Release:	3%{?dist}
aab8e6
Summary:	List of node.js builtin modules
aab8e6
Url:		https://github.com/juliangruber/builtins
aab8e6
Source0:	https://registry.npmjs.org/%{npm_name}/-/%{npm_name}-%{version}.tgz
aab8e6
License:	MIT
aab8e6
aab8e6
BuildArch:	noarch
aab8e6
ExclusiveArch:	%{nodejs_arches} noarch
aab8e6
aab8e6
BuildRequires:	%{?scl_prefix}nodejs-devel
aab8e6
aab8e6
%description
aab8e6
List of node.js builtin modules
aab8e6
aab8e6
%prep
aab8e6
%setup -q -n package
aab8e6
aab8e6
%build
aab8e6
#nothing to do
aab8e6
aab8e6
%install
aab8e6
mkdir -p %{buildroot}%{nodejs_sitelib}/%{npm_name}
aab8e6
aab8e6
cp -pr package.json builtins.json \
aab8e6
	%{buildroot}%{nodejs_sitelib}/%{npm_name}
aab8e6
aab8e6
%{nodejs_symlink_deps}
aab8e6
aab8e6
%if 0%{?enable_tests}
aab8e6
aab8e6
%check
aab8e6
%{nodejs_symlink_deps} --check
aab8e6
%{?scl:scl enable %{scl} "}
aab8e6
node test.js
aab8e6
%{?scl:"}
aab8e6
%endif
aab8e6
aab8e6
%files
aab8e6
%{nodejs_sitelib}/builtins
aab8e6
aab8e6
%doc Readme.md History.md
aab8e6
%doc License
aab8e6
aab8e6
%changelog
aab8e6
* Sun Feb 14 2016 Zuzana Svetlikova <zsvetlik@redhat.com> - 1.0.2-3
aab8e6
- rebuilt
aab8e6
aab8e6
* Fri Nov 27 2015 Tomas Hrcka <thrcka@redhat.com> - 1.0.2-2
aab8e6
- Enable scl macros
aab8e6
aab8e6
* Mon Jun 29 2015 Zuzana Svetlikova <zsvetlik@redhat.com> - 1.0.2-1
aab8e6
- Initial build